#1e8f7e basic color information

#1e8f7e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1e8f7e has decimal index of: 2002814, is composed of 11.8% red, 56.1% green and 49.4% blue. #1e8f7e in CMYK color model, is composed of 79%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 43.9% black.
#339966 is the closest web-safe color to #1e8f7e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
